I was used to using wired Carplay in the previous-gen Civic, but I have noticed a delay with wireless Carplay in the new Civic when changing tracks. When you skip to the next track, the display updates fairly quickly, but I notice it takes about 2 seconds for the audio to change to the new song. Not sure if that's the delay you're referring to? I wasn't aware of any delays when talking on the phone over wireless Carplay.

I also played with a wireless Carplay adapter in the previous Civic, and noticed the same delay change changing tracks, so I assume it's just a normal wireless Carplay thing.
